James, thanks for the suggestion, but I can't reload the firmware - my computer does not recognize that the ECU is connected. Since having a properly-functioning ECU (at least as far as hooking up and setting up configuration goes), I've made the following hardware changes:

*Installed the knock module with PS2 wired to 4th pin on MS3 card and K1 wired to JS4
*Installed a jumper wire from a 1K resistor to 5V in the proto area to the VRIN pad, with the TACHSELECT pad still jumpered to VRIN - I was confused whether this needed to be done - it is the setup instruction for optical sensor. I am wiring up for Optispark crank and cam signals. I tried removing the wire jumper from the resistor/5V - but nothing changed.
*Wired in the proto area according to the diagram you had posted for using Optispark - SPR3 to JS10 through a 1/8W 1K resistor, and bridging across that juncture in the proto area from 5V to GRND through two diodes.

When I switch on power through the JimStim, the fuel pump light stays lit, the outer two case LEDs are lit, and when I connect to my laptop, Tuner Studio doesn't see the ECU - it still says "Not connected."
